Generating at install time breaks 'make && sudo make install' if root
can't access the users home directory (NFS w/ norootsquash for example).
---
qemud/Makefile.am | 6 ++++--
1 files changed, 4 insertions(+), 2 deletions(-)
diff --git a/qemud/Makefile.am b/qemud/Makefile.am
index 924e8ad..9b8e6ba 100644
--- a/qemud/Makefile.am
+++ b/qemud/Makefile.am
@@ -31,6 +31,8 @@ EXTRA_DIST = \
$(AVAHI_SOURCES) \
$(DAEMON_SOURCES)
+BUILT_SOURCES = libvirtd.init libvirtd.logrotate
+
if HAVE_RPCGEN
#
# Maintainer-only target for re-generating the derived .c/.h source
@@ -212,7 +214,6 @@ remote_dispatch_args.h: $(srcdir)/remote_generate_stubs.pl
remote_protocol.x
remote_dispatch_ret.h: $(srcdir)/remote_generate_stubs.pl remote_protocol.x
perl -w $(srcdir)/remote_generate_stubs.pl -r $(srcdir)/remote_protocol.x > $@
-DISTCLEANFILES += libvirtd.logrotate
libvirtd.logrotate: libvirtd.logrotate.in
sed \
-e s!\@localstatedir\@!@localstatedir@!g \
@@ -256,6 +257,7 @@ else
install-init:
uninstall-init:
+libvirtd.init:
endif # DBUS_INIT_SCRIPTS_RED_HAT
@@ -265,5 +267,5 @@ libvirtd_LDADD += ../gnulib/lib/libgnu.la $(LIBSOCKET)
endif # WITH_LIBVIRTD
-CLEANFILES = libvirtd.init
+CLEANFILES = $(BUILT_SOURCES)
CLEANFILES += *.cov *.gcov .libs/*.gcda .libs/*.gcno *.gcno *.gcda
--
1.6.2.2